¡°A Milestone in Sound Engineering¡±, is probably the best way of describing the Maximus-Ruby. Although it is one of the smallest and most economical M&D speaker, the Ruby has an unparalleled high output capability and true hi-fi sound reproduction far beyond to its size limitation compared to any miniature speaker ever made!
A DM-4 Dreams AMT module is mounted on front panel to cover the 900Hz-25KHz wide audio band with excellent dispersion characteristics. A 5.5¡± SX woofer with a superb ¡À10mm linear excursion has been assemble into a miniature Compound Marble enclosure, with the system F3 deep down to 45Hz!
Maximus-Ruby¡¯s Dimensions are H 29.0cm (11.4¡°) xW 17.0cm (6.7¡±) xD 21.3cm (8.4¡°); the enclosure is very solid and heavy, each weighting 8.6Kg (19 lb). The nominal impedance is 3-6 ohms with average efficiency being 82.5dB/2.83V/1m. For proper operation, a high current amplifier with no less than 100 watts output per channel is recommended for Maximus-Ruby.
